Grand Rounds Webinar Series: Point of Care Testing and Provider Performed Microscopy: Meeting CLIA Requirements

Webinar

Description: This session focuses on the Point of Care Testing (POCT), and Provider Performed Microscopy (PPM), providing professionals with the necessary knowledge to meet Clinical Laboratory Improvement Amendments (CLIS) requirements.  Participants will learn about the advantages and limitations of POCT and PPM and their impact on patient care.  The session covers CLIA regulations, including personnel qualifications, quality control, and documentation.  Session faculty will discuss practical insights, case studies, and strategies for overcoming compliance in the clinic setting.  Attendees will learn to implement CLIA-compliant POCT and PPM programs and stay informed about emerging technologies and regulatory updates.
